Europe Takes Steps to End Robo-Firing in Groundbreaking Gig Economy Reforms

New EU Rules Protect Workers from Automatic Firing by Platforms

Key Points:

  • EU introduces new rules preventing platforms from firing workers automatically
  • Millions of people, including Uber drivers and Deliveroo couriers, will benefit from these regulations
